Transaction 957a51644f36d8223eb829e126ed336cbdaf2333818eff5f893523bfa3d939eb

4 Input
2 Outputs
  • 957a51644f36d8223eb829e126ed336cbdaf2333818eff5f893523bfa3d939eb:0
  • value  520023
    address  16bducqLADCHTwStoKZtWWKSAHnpxyFHVr
  • 957a51644f36d8223eb829e126ed336cbdaf2333818eff5f893523bfa3d939eb:1
  • value  2473
    address  bc1q5pcyytvf95tqj0x46v0kacjft4q8lzxwak4phe